神经梅毒患者外周血淋巴细胞、树突状细胞亚群研究 被引量:1

Study of the Subsets of the Lymphocyte and Dendritic Cells in Peripheral Blood in Patients with Neurosyphilis

摘要 目的分析神经梅毒患者外周血中淋巴细胞、树突状细胞的亚群特点,探讨其与神经梅毒发病之间的关系。方法分别取健康人(10例,对照组)和神经梅毒患者(8例,试验组)外周血,用荧光标记法经流式细胞仪检测CD4+T、CD8+T、Th1、Th2细胞及DC1、DC2细胞的比例。结果神经梅毒患者外周血中的CD4+T细胞比例高于正常对照组(P<0.05);CD8+T细胞比例低于正常对照组(P<0.05)。在CD4+T细胞中,神经梅毒患者外周血中的Th1、Th2细胞分别占(14.12±5.12)%、(1.52±0.88)%,Th1/Th2比例为(12.05±5.62);正常对照组Th1、Th2细胞分别占(26.10±4.98)%、(0.99±0.35)%,Th1/Th2比例为(31.62±16.62)。神经梅毒患者外周血中的Th1细胞及Th1/Th2的比例低于正常对照组(P<0.05)。神经梅毒患者外周血中的DC1、DC2细胞分别占(0.44±0.17)%和(0.25±0.19)%,正常对照组分别占(0.34±0.10)%和(0.26±0.13)%,两组间差异无显著性意义(P>0.05)。神经梅毒患者的DC1与Th1、DC2与Th2存在相关关系(P<0.05),DC1、DC2与Th1/Th2无相关关系(P>0.05)。结论神经梅毒患者细胞免疫功能受抑,其外周血中DC亚群的比例与Th1/Th2失衡无关。 Objective To analysis the subsets of the lymphocyte and dendritic cells (DC) in peripheral blood in patients with neu- rosyphilis and investigate the relationship between these cells and onset of neurosyphilis. Methods The subsets of CD4^+ T cells as well as DCs and the counts of CD4^+ T and CD8^+ T were analyzed by flow cytometry with immunofluorescent staining in 8 patients with neurosyphilis and 10 healthy controls. Results In peripheral blood of neurosyphilis patients the proportion of CD4^+ T cell was significantly higher than that in the normal controls ( P 〈0.01) ; the proportion of CD8^+ T cell was significantly lower than that in the normal controls (P 〈0.05). The proportion of Th1, Th2 and the ratio of Th1/Th2 in neurosyphilis patients was (14. 12± 5.12) % , (1.52±0.88) % and (12.05±5.62), respectively. In normal controls, it was (26.10± 4.98)% , (0.99±0.35) % and (31.62± 16.62) respectively. The expression of Th1 and the ratio of Th1/Th2 in neurosyphilis patients was significantly lower than the normal controls ( P 〈0.05). The proportion of DC1 and DC2 in neurosyphilis patients was not significantly different from that in normal controls ( P ±0.05). There was a significant correlation between DC1 and Th1, DC2 and Th2 in the neurosyphilis patients ( P 〈0. 051), but no correlation between the proportion of DCs and the ratio of Th1/Th2 ( P 〉0.05). Conclusion The cellular immune function of neurosyphilis patients may be inhibited, and there is no relationship between the proportion of DCs subset and unbalance of Th1/Th2. Key words:
